How To Tell If You Have A Cavity At Home: Early Warning Signs And Self-Assessment Techniques
Identifying a cavity at home requires a systematic evaluation of localized enamel demineralization, visual structural changes, and sensory responses to thermal or osmotic stimuli. While definitive diagnosis necessitates clinical bitewing radiographs and tactile probing by a dental professional, monitoring for persistent sharp pain, visible dark staining on occlusal surfaces, or floss shredding provides the necessary data for early intervention.
Preparation and Environmental Setup for Dental Self-Assessment
Before attempting to identify dental caries (the clinical term for cavities), you must establish a controlled environment to ensure visual clarity and sensory accuracy. Home assessments are not a replacement for professional diagnostic tools like transillumination or digital X-rays, but they are critical for determining the urgency of a dental appointment. Cavities are the result of a pathological process where acid-producing bacteria, primarily Streptococcus mutans, ferment dietary carbohydrates to lower the mouth's pH, eventually dissolving the hydroxyapatite crystals in your tooth enamel.
Essential Equipment and Prerequisite Knowledge
- High-Intensity Light Source: A small LED flashlight or a dedicated magnifying mirror with perimeter lighting is necessary to overcome the shadows of the oral cavity.
- Intraoral Mirror: A standard bathroom mirror is sufficient for anterior (front) teeth, but a small, long-handled dental mirror is preferred for inspecting the distal (back) surfaces of molars.
- Dental Floss (Unwaxed): Unwaxed floss is superior for detection as it is more likely to snag or shred on the sharp, jagged edges of an interproximal cavity.
- Cold Water and Concentrated Glucose/Sucrose: A glass of ice water and a sugary substance (like a piece of candy or juice) serve as stimuli for "provoked pain" testing.
- Time Benchmark: Allow 10 to 15 minutes for a thorough quadrant-by-quadrant inspection.
- Terminology Awareness: Understand the difference between the occlusal (chewing surface), interproximal (between teeth), and buccal/lingual (sides of the teeth) surfaces.
Clinical Workflow for Home Cavity Detection
The following steps guide you through a professional-grade self-examination. Follow these in sequence to move from visual signs to sensory symptoms.
Step 1: Visual Inspection for Demineralization and Staining
Drying the teeth is the most critical part of a visual inspection. Use a clean cloth or a piece of gauze to wipe the saliva off the teeth you are examining. Saliva has a high refractive index that can hide early-stage lesions.
- Check for "White Spot" Lesions: Look for chalky, opaque white patches on the enamel. These are areas of incipient caries where minerals have started to leach out, but a hole has not yet formed. At this stage, the process is often reversible with high-fluoride intervention.
- Identify Dark Pigmentation: Look for brown, black, or grey spots, particularly in the "fissures" (the deep grooves) of the back molars.
- Differentiate Stains from Decay: Surface stains from coffee or tea usually cover a wide area and follow the gumline. A cavity-related stain is usually concentrated in a specific pit or hole and may look like a shadow underneath the enamel.
- Look for Structural Voids: If you see a physical hole or a "crater," the decay has likely progressed through the enamel and into the dentin layer.
Pro-Tip: If a dark spot appears "matte" or "dull," it is likely an active cavity. If it appears "shiny" and "hard," it may be an arrested lesion (a cavity that has stopped progressing).
Step 2: The Interproximal Floss Test
Many cavities form between the teeth (interproximal caries) where a toothbrush cannot reach. These are invisible to the naked eye until they become quite large.
- Select the Area: Focus on the tight spaces between your back molars.
- Technique: Insert the floss and move it in a C-shape against the side of the tooth.
- Monitor Resistance: If the floss consistently shreds, tears, or catches on a specific spot every time you pass it through, this indicates a "shelf" or "cavitation" where the enamel has collapsed.
- Olfactory Check: If the floss has a strong, unpleasant odor after passing through a specific contact point, it may indicate bacterial buildup within a hidden cavity.
Step 3: Osmotic and Thermal Sensitivity Testing
Once decay reaches the dentin, the layer beneath the enamel, it exposes microscopic tubules that lead directly to the tooth's nerve (the pulp). This causes specific types of pain.
- Cold Sensitivity: Take a sip of ice water and let it touch the suspected tooth. A sharp, "zinging" pain that disappears immediately after the cold is removed usually indicates a medium-depth cavity. If the pain lingers for more than 30 seconds, the decay may have reached the nerve (pulpitis).
- Sugar Sensitivity (Osmotic Response): Eat something very sweet. High sugar concentrations draw fluid out of the dentin tubules via osmosis, causing a sharp, localized shock. This is a classic hallmark of a cavity and rarely occurs in healthy teeth.
- Heat Sensitivity: Apply a warm (not scalding) compress or drink a warm liquid. Sensitivity to heat is often a sign of more advanced decay or an abscessed tooth.
Warning: Never use a sharp metal object like a needle or safety pin to "poke" at a suspected cavity. You can cause irreversible damage to weakened enamel or introduce bacteria deeper into the tooth structure.
Step 4: Tactile Tongue and Biting Assessment
Your tongue is highly sensitive to changes in the texture of your teeth. Similarly, the pressure of biting can reveal hidden structural weaknesses.
- The Tongue Sweep: Run your tongue over the surfaces of your teeth. If a tooth that used to feel smooth now feels "sharp," "jagged," or "sticky," it suggests the enamel has lost its structural integrity.
- Percussion/Biting Pressure: Bite down firmly on a clean piece of gauze or a wooden tongue depressor. If you feel a sharp pain upon releasing the bite, you may have a cracked tooth or a deep cavity that has compromised the tooth's internal structure.

Cavity Severity and Home Detection Thresholds
The International Caries Detection and Assessment System (ICDAS) is used by dentists to grade the severity of decay. The following table translates these clinical stages into what you might observe at home.
| ICDAS Stage | Clinical Description | Home Visibility | Primary Symptom | Recommended Action |
|---|---|---|---|---|
| Stage 1-2 | Incipient/Enamel Decay | Faint white or yellow spots when dry. | Usually asymptomatic (no pain). | Fluoride therapy; non-invasive. |
| Stage 3-4 | Localized Enamel Breakdown | Visible grey shadow or micro-pitting. | Minor sensitivity to cold or sugar. | Professional filling (Restoration). |
| Stage 5 | Distinct Cavitation (Dentin) | Visible hole; dark brown/black color. | Sharp pain with sweets/cold; food traps. | Immediate restoration/Filling. |
| Stage 6 | Extensive Cavitation (Pulp) | Large void; loss of tooth structure. | Spontaneous throbbing; heat sensitivity. | Root canal or extraction. |
Common Diagnostic Pitfalls and Troubleshooting
Home assessments are prone to certain errors. Use these troubleshooting scenarios to refine your findings.
Scenario: Sensitivity without a visible hole.
- Root Cause: This is often "gum recession" rather than a cavity. When the gums pull back, the tooth root (cementum) is exposed. Cementum is much more sensitive than enamel but doesn't necessarily mean there is a hole.
- Actionable Fix: Look at the gumline. If the pain is located right where the tooth meets the gum and you can see a yellowish area, it is likely recession. Use a sensitive-formula toothpaste for 14 days; if the pain persists, it may be a "root surface" cavity.
Scenario: A dark spot that doesn't hurt.
- Root Cause: This may be "arrested caries" or deep extrinsic staining. Over time, some cavities stop growing and the area remineralizes into a hard, dark scar.
- Actionable Fix: Try to (gently) feel the spot with your tongue or a soft toothbrush. If it feels as hard as the rest of the tooth and hasn't changed size in months, it may not be an active emergency, but still requires a professional checkup.
Scenario: Pain when chewing but no visual signs.
- Root Cause: This is frequently "Cracked Tooth Syndrome" or a "hidden" interproximal cavity that is only visible on an X-ray.
- Actionable Fix: Avoid chewing on that side and schedule a dental appointment for a "limited exam." This requires a professional bite-test and a bitewing radiograph to locate the internal fracture or decay.
Frequently Asked Questions
Can a cavity go away on its own if I catch it early?
Only "incipient" cavities (Stage 1-2) can be reversed through a process called remineralization, which involves using high-concentration fluoride and improving oral hygiene. Once a physical hole (cavitation) has formed in the enamel, the tooth cannot regrow that structure, and a professional filling is required.
Why does my tooth only hurt when I eat something sweet?
Sugar sensitivity is a specific biological reaction caused by osmotic pressure. The high sugar concentration outside the tooth pulls fluid through the microscopic pores in your dentin, which triggers the nerve. This is a very strong indicator that you have a cavity that has penetrated through the enamel and into the dentin.
Is a "food trap" always a sign of a cavity?
Not always, but a new food trap—where meat or fibrous vegetables get stuck in the same spot every time—often indicates that a cavity has created a void between two teeth. If your gums in that specific area also feel swollen or bleed when you floss, the trapped food is likely causing localized gingivitis on top of the decay.
How can I tell the difference between a cavity and a sinus infection?
Upper molars have roots that sit very close to your maxillary sinuses. If you have a dull ache in all your upper back teeth simultaneously, and the pain increases when you lean forward or jump, it is likely a sinus infection. A cavity will typically cause sharp, localized pain in one specific tooth.
What should I do if I find a hole in my tooth but it doesn't hurt yet?
You must schedule a dental appointment immediately. The absence of pain simply means the decay hasn't reached the nerve yet. Waiting for pain to start means the cavity has become significantly larger, more expensive to fix, and may require a root canal instead of a simple filling.
